Jury Finds Physicist Guilty of Spying
November 8, All 12 jury members in a Krasnoyarsk Territory court found thermal physics expert Valentin Danilov guilty of treason. Final sentencing in the case will take place on November 10.
The scientist was arrested in 2001 on suspicious of treason for the benefit of China and of embezzlement. He spent a year and a half in preliminary confinement and was then freed on his own recognizance.

In 2003, Danilov was found innocent in a jury trial. The Russian Supreme Court overturned the ruling, however, due to procedural irregularities.

A new closed trial in his case began on September 14, 2004, according to Gazeta.ru.
